当前位置:首页 > 行业动态 > 正文

cowpatty linux

Cowpatty 是一个用于破解 WPA/WPA2 PSK 密码的 Linux 工具。

Cowpatty是一款专门用于破解无线WPA-PSK密码的工具,它运行在Linux操作系统上,以下是对Cowpatty的详细介绍:

1、软件

功能定位:Cowpatty是一个WPA-PSK的自动字典攻击工具,主要用于通过字典攻击的方式尝试破解无线网络的密码。

运行环境:该工具仅适用于Linux操作系统,并且具有命令行界面,用户需要通过命令行参数来指定各种选项和文件路径。

2、工作原理

字典攻击:Cowpatty利用预先准备好的字典文件,其中包含大量可能的密码组合,在攻击过程中,它会将字典中的每个密码与捕获到的无线网络数据进行比对,以尝试找到正确的密码。

数据依赖:为了进行有效的攻击,Cowpatty需要依赖于一些特定的数据文件,包括字典文件(包含可能的密码)、哈希文件(存储了无线网络的加密信息)以及抓包文件(包含了无线网络的数据包信息)。

3、使用方法

cowpatty linux  第1张

基本命令格式cowpatty [选项],其中常用的选项包括:

-f:指定字典文件的路径。

-d:指定哈希文件(genpmk)的路径。

-r:指定数据包捕获文件的路径。

-s:指定网络SSID(如果SSID包含空格,则使用引号括起来)。

cowpatty linux  第2张

-c:检查有效的4路帧,但不进行实际的破解操作。

-h:打印帮助信息并退出。

-v:打印详细信息,使用更多的-v可以获取更详细的输出。

-V:打印程序版本并退出。

示例:假设有一个名为dictionary.txt的字典文件,一个名为hashfile.txt的哈希文件,一个名为capture.cap的抓包文件,以及目标网络的SSID为"MyNetwork",那么可以使用以下命令来运行Cowpatty进行密码破解:

cowpatty linux  第3张

cowpatty -f dictionary.txt -d hashfile.txt -r capture.cap -s "MyNetwork"

4、注意事项

合法性问题:必须强调的是,未经授权使用Cowpatty或其他任何工具来破解无线网络密码是非规的行为,严重违反了相关法律法规,如《中华人民共和国网络安全法》等,本文介绍Cowpatty的目的是为了技术研究和学习,严禁将其用于任何非规用途。

安全性风险:即使是在合法的安全测试环境中使用Cowpatty,也需要谨慎操作,因为不当的使用可能会导致系统安全问题或数据泄露,建议在使用前充分了解相关知识,并在专业人士的指导下进行操作。

Cowpatty作为一款强大的无线密码破解工具,虽然在合法合规的前提下可以用于网络安全研究和学习,但其潜在的法律风险和安全风险也不容忽视。

0